Position Summary

The Program Director is responsible for the overall leadership, development, and management of agency programs under the Maryland Developmental Disabilities Administration (DDA). This role ensures compliance with all state and federal regulations, promotes high-quality person-centered services, and provides strategic direction to support the agency’s mission of empowering individuals with intellectual and developmental disabilities to live full and meaningful lives.

Key Responsibilities

Program Leadership & Oversight

  • Provide leadership and oversight of all DDA-funded programs, including Residential, Day, Supported Employment, Community Development Services, and Personal Supports.

  • Ensure that services are delivered in alignment with the DDA’s mission, person-centered practices, and the agency’s values.

  • Monitor program operations to ensure efficiency, quality, and regulatory compliance.

Compliance & Quality Assurance

  • Maintain compliance with COMAR, DDA policies, and all federal, state, and local regulations.

  • Oversee licensing, audits, and reviews by DDA, OHCQ, and other regulatory bodies.

  • Implement quality assurance systems to measure outcomes and continuously improve service delivery.

Staff Supervision & Development

  • Recruit, train, supervise, and support program managers, coordinators, and direct support staff.

  • Provide leadership development, mentoring, and performance evaluations to ensure staff success.

  • Foster a culture of accountability, teamwork, and respect.

Individual & Family Engagement

  • Ensure that individuals and families are actively involved in service planning and decision-making.

  • Promote advocacy and self-determination for people supported by the agency.

  • Address concerns and complaints promptly and professionally.

Financial & Administrative Management

  • Assist with program budgeting, financial monitoring, and resource allocation.

  • Ensure accurate and timely documentation, billing, and data reporting.

  • Collaborate with finance and compliance teams to maintain fiscal responsibility.

Community Relations & Partnerships

  • Represent the agency with DDA, community partners, stakeholders, and advocacy groups.

  • Build relationships with external partners to expand opportunities and resources for individuals.

  • Promote the agency’s mission and visibility within the community.

Qualifications

  • Minimum of 1 years of progressive leadership experience in developmental disabilities services, human services, or related field.

  • In-depth knowledge of Maryland DDA policies, COMAR regulations, and person-centered planning.

  • Strong leadership, organizational, and problem-solving skills.

  • Excellent communication skills with ability to collaborate across multiple stakeholders.

  • Ability to travel within Maryland as needed.
